首页 / 智能学习系统 / 云原生技术在数据分析中的应用

云原生技术在数据分析中的应用

2026-02-12 11:39 智能学习系统 惠智数据科技编辑部

摘要:本文探讨了云原生技术在数据分析领域的应用,包括弹性扩展、高效数据处理和敏捷开发等优势,以及在实际应用中的挑战和解决方案。

一、云原生技术概述

云原生技术概述 图1
云原生技术概述

云原生技术是一种设计软件的方法,旨在充分利用云计算的优势。它强调应用的设计和构建应与云环境紧密结合,从而实现更高的可扩展性、弹性和自动化。在数据分析领域,云原生技术主要体现在以下几个方面:它允许数据分析师快速部署和扩展数据分析应用,以满足不断变化的数据处理需求;云原生技术支持微服务架构,使得数据分析应用可以更加灵活地拆分和集成各种数据处理组件;云原生技术提供了丰富的监控和日志工具,帮助数据分析师实时监控数据处理的性能和状态。

二、云原生在数据分析中的优势

云原生技术在数据分析中的应用带来了多方面的优势。云原生架构的弹性伸缩特性使得数据分析平台能够根据数据量的波动自动调整资源,确保数据处理的高效性和稳定性。云原生技术支持微服务架构,将数据处理流程分解为多个独立服务,提高了系统的可维护性和扩展性。再者,云原生平台通常提供丰富的数据处理工具和API,方便数据分析师快速集成和开发,降低开发门槛。云原生在安全性、可靠性和成本效益方面也具有显著优势,使得数据分析项目更加高效、安全和经济。

三、云原生数据分析的实际应用案例

云原生数据分析的实际应用案例 图2
云原生数据分析的实际应用案例

云原生数据分析的实际应用案例包括金融行业的实时风险监控。金融机构通过云原生技术构建的数据分析平台,能够实现对海量交易数据的实时处理和分析,快速识别潜在风险。例如,某银行利用云原生数据分析平台,对数百万笔交易数据进行实时监控,有效降低了欺诈风险,保障了客户资金安全。零售业也广泛应用云原生数据分析,通过分析消费者行为,实现精准营销和库存优化。

四、云原生数据分析的挑战与对策

云原生数据分析的挑战与对策 图3
云原生数据分析的挑战与对策

云原生数据分析面临着诸多挑战,例如数据一致性、可扩展性和安全性等问题。为了应对这些挑战,我们可以采取以下对策:采用分布式存储和计算技术,确保数据的一致性;通过微服务架构实现数据的弹性扩展;强化数据安全防护,包括数据加密和访问控制等。这些措施将有助于提升云原生数据分析的效率和可靠性。

五、未来发展趋势

未来发展趋势 图4
未来发展趋势

未来,云原生技术在数据分析领域的应用将呈现以下发展趋势:一是持续优化数据处理效率,通过微服务架构和容器技术实现数据处理的弹性伸缩和高效协同;二是强化数据安全和隐私保护,结合区块链等技术确保数据传输和存储的安全性;三是实现跨平台的数据分析能力,支持多种数据源和工具的集成,提高数据分析的灵活性和便捷性;四是深化人工智能与数据分析的融合,利用机器学习算法挖掘数据价值,实现智能决策;五是推动数据分析与业务流程的深度融合,通过API网关等技术实现数据驱动的业务创新。

Q1:什么是云原生技术?

A1:云原生技术是一种构建和运行应用程序的方法,它利用了云计算平台的特点,如动态管理、自动扩展和容器化等,以提高应用程序的弹性和可伸缩性。

Q2:云原生技术在数据分析中有什么优势?

A2:云原生技术提供了弹性扩展、高效数据处理和敏捷开发等优势,能够满足大数据分析的需求,提高数据处理速度和效率。

Q3:云原生数据分析面临哪些挑战?

A3:云原生数据分析面临数据安全、隐私保护、跨云迁移等挑战,需要采取相应的解决方案来确保数据的安全和合规性。

点评:云原生技术在数据分析中的应用正逐渐成为趋势,它不仅提高了数据处理效率,也推动了数据分析技术的发展。

附录

云原生技术在数据分析中的应用 · 附录 图5
云原生技术在数据分析中的应用 · 附录

云原生技术在数据分析中的应用为数据处理和分析带来了前所未有的灵活性和可扩展性。以下是一些实践建议,以帮助您更好地利用云原生技术进行数据分析:

  • 采用微服务架构:将数据分析流程分解为多个独立的服务,以便于部署、扩展和维护。
  • 使用容器化技术:利用容器技术如Docker,实现服务的轻量级打包和部署,提高资源利用率。
  • 选择合适的云服务提供商:根据业务需求和成本考虑,选择合适的云服务提供商,如阿里云、腾讯云等。
  • 利用云原生监控和日志系统:实时监控数据流和处理过程,确保系统的稳定性和性能。
  • 自动化数据迁移和同步:通过自动化脚本或工具,实现数据在云平台间的迁移和同步,提高数据处理的效率。

标签: 云原生数据分析弹性扩展数据处理敏捷开发
返回列表